Derive an expression for velocity of a projectile at any instant of time

Projectile Projected at angle Ï´

  • Initial Velocity-  U

           Horizontal component = U_{x} = Ucos\theta

           Vertical component = U_{y} = Usin\theta

  • Final velocity = V 

           Horizontal component = V_{x} = Ucos\theta

           Vertical component = V_{y} = Usin\theta - g.t

velocity at any time t is given as

\vec{V}=(U \cos \theta) \vec{i}+(U \sin \theta-g t)\vec{j}

So, its magnitude  is given as

                        V = \sqrt{V^{2}_{x} +V^{2}_{y}}
